		<description>Well, according to the info on that dedicated IPA website, a proper example of the style has to be up in the &#039;strong&#039; bracket to qualify. The idea was to pack the beer with both alcohol and hops to act as a dual preservative on the long trip out to the sub-continent in the days of the Raj. So anything with a lower abv that claims to be an IPA (Greene King?) isn&#039;t really doing the job properly...</description>
